Having quickly forged its reputation as one of the most avant-garde and
experimental dance-theatre groups in Alaska, Pulse Dance Company proudly brought its second season to an exuberant close this
January at the Alaska Center for the Performing Arts.
Pulse’s
repertoire is widely varied in its composition, stylistic approach to movement, and scenography. The company has been acknowledged
for its intensely collaborative method of creation that has included artists Tonia Burrow, John Norris, Richard Smith, Jet
Tasker, Benjamin Ellis, Anthony Lee, Jono Ryan, Craig Updegrove, and Mesela Designs, among others. Pulse has enjoyed performing
at Tedx Anchorage, for Alyeska Pipeline, as contributing artists to Renegade Living, and as special guest artists. Members
of the company can be found instructing varying classes from Anchorage to Eagle River, and workshops and intensives are offered
in the spring and summer.
Pulse has been featured in several publications including
F Zine, the Northern Light, and heralded by the Anchorage Daily News as “…defiantly eclectic and organic.”
The company's mission is to nurture the art of dance, provide outlets within the
community for the creation and performance of dance, and to collaborate with artists of varying art forms.
